Understanding the Core Principles of Casino Strategy
Developing a robust casino strategy goes beyond simply picking favorite games. It involves understanding probability, bankroll management, and responsible gaming. Probability dictates the odds of winning on any given bet, meaning players should focus on games offering the best return to player (RTP) percentages. Bankroll management is equally critical, involving setting limits on deposits and bets to prevent substantial losses. Responsible gaming prioritizes enjoying the entertainment aspect of casinos without allowing it to negatively impact personal or financial well-being. The ‚chicken road‘ integrates these principles, emphasizing a measured approach where consistent small wins build up over time, rather than chasing large, improbable jackpots.
A common mistake players make is to fall prey to the gambler’s fallacy – the belief that past outcomes impact future ones. In reality, each spin of the roulette wheel, each deal of the card, is an independent event. Consequently, strategies should not be based on tracking previous results, but instead on understanding the underlying probabilities. Furthermore, it’s vital to understand the terms and conditions of bonuses and promotions. While these can offer significant value, they often come with wagering requirements that must be met before any winnings can be withdrawn.
The beauty of the ‚chicken road‘ lies in its adaptability. It’s not a rigid formula but a framework for informed decision-making. Players must constantly evaluate their performance, adjust their strategies based on results, and remain disciplined in managing their bankroll. Here’s a table outlining key statistical advantages in common casino games:
| Game | House Edge | RTP (Return to Player) |
|---|---|---|
| Blackjack (Optimal Strategy) | 0.5% | 99.5% |
| Baccarat (Banker Bet) | 1.06% | 98.94% |
| Roulette (European) | 2.7% | 97.3% |
| Slots (Average) | 5-15% | 85-95% |
The Role of Bonus Offers in Navigating the ‚Chicken Road‘
Bonus offers are a core component of the online casino experience. They can significantly extend a player’s bankroll and increase their time on the platform. However, not all bonuses are created equal. Wagering requirements, game restrictions, and maximum withdrawal limits can significantly impact profitability. A savvy player on the ‚chicken road‘ carefully scrutinizes the terms and conditions of each bonus, ensuring it offers genuine value and aligns with their overall strategy. For example, a low-wagering bonus on a game with a high RTP is far more advantageous than a large bonus with stringent conditions.
Furthermore, understanding the different types of bonuses is essential. Deposit bonuses match a percentage of the player’s deposit, while no-deposit bonuses offer free funds simply for signing up. Free spins are often tied to specific slot games, and cashback offers return a percentage of losses. Each type has its own advantages and disadvantages, and players should choose those that best suit their playing style and risk tolerance. Often, a combination of smaller bonuses, consistently claimed, provides a more sustainable long-term benefit than a single large bonus.
Here’s a handy list of factors to consider when evaluating a casino bonus:
- Wagering Requirements: How many times must the bonus amount be wagered before withdrawals are permitted?
- Game Restrictions: Are there specific games excluded from bonus gameplay?
- Maximum Withdrawal Limit: Is there a cap on the amount of winnings that can be withdrawn from the bonus?
- Time Limit: How long does the player have to meet the wagering requirements?
- Bonus Percentage: What percentage of the deposit is matched by the bonus?
Bankroll Management as a Cornerstone of the ‚Chicken Road‘ Strategy
Effective bankroll management is arguably the single most important aspect of a successful casino strategy, particularly when following the ‚chicken road‘ approach. This involves setting a strict budget for casino play and adhering to it religiously. A common rule of thumb is to only wager a small percentage of your bankroll on any given bet – typically between 1% and 5%. This helps to minimize the risk of significant losses and ensures you can weather inevitable losing streaks. This percentage should be decided before one even begins to play.
Beyond setting a budget, it’s crucial to track your winnings and losses. This provides valuable data for evaluating your performance and identifying areas for improvement. Many online casino platforms offer tools for tracking spending and setting limits, and players should utilize these resources to stay on top of their finances. It is also wise to set win and loss limits. Once you’ve reached your designated winnings, cash out and walk away. Similarly, if you hit your loss limit, stop playing immediately to prevent chasing losses, which is one of the worst mistakes a gambler can make.
Consider the following risk profile guide for bankroll scaling:
- Conservative: 1-2% bet size. Focuses on minimal risk and slow, steady growth.
- Moderate: 3-5% bet size. Balances risk and reward, suitable for players with a moderate risk tolerance.
- Aggressive: 6-10% bet size. High risk, high reward. Requires a substantial bankroll and a high level of discipline. Not generally recommended for beginners.
